Abstract
The author speculates on the genealogy of Jane Smith, the mother of four children by Andrew Stuart (1785-1840), a prominent Quebec City lawyer and politician, between 1820 1824. The author maintains that the couple never married. Little is know of Smith's life. The author's investigation leads him to believe that she married Thomas Hincks Reed, a Quebec City upholsterer, in 1828, although Stuart agreed to financially support his children.
